Abstract
1485375 Degrading chlorinated hydrocarbons NATIONAL RESEARCH DEVELOPMENT CORP 20 Nov 1974 [21 Nov 1973] 54099/73 A process for the degradation of a chlorinated hydrocarbon into HCl and CO 2 comprises flamelessly burning a fuel which is H 2 or a hydrocarbon containing at least 2 carbon atoms in a catalyst bed comprising Rh, Pd, Ir or Pt metal or compound thereof and passing the chlorinated hydrocarbon into the catalyst bed in which the fuel is burning. The catalyst is preferably supported on alumina, silica or mixtures thereof and the supported catalyst suitably contains 0À2-2À0% of the metal or compound. The catalyst bed may also include 1 to 15% copper oxide, nickel oxide, cobalt oxide or manganese oxide. The fuel is preferably propane and/or butane. In a preferred embodiment, the catalyst bed 3 is supported on a plug of alumina 2 in a T-shaped reactor 1. A stream of fuel vapour 8 together with air 7 or other source of O 2 is passed through the catalyst bed 3, and ignited. Initially the fuel burns with a flame but soon "lights back" into the catalyst bed and burns flamelessly. When flameless burning has been established the chlorinated hydrocarbon is introduced through inlet 7. The maximum temperature in the catalyst bed is preferably 400-500‹ C. The gases leaving the bed are passed through a Dreschel bottle containing water to remove HCl and CO 2 may be vented into the atmosphere.
